The value of a four-year college degree has never been greater. This is particularly true for graduates in comparison to their peers who have lower levels of education.

The globalized job market is hyper-competitive, and a four-year degree is increasingly a base requirement that’s necessary just to get your foot in the door for an interview. Millennials recognize this reality since a third of them hold at least a bachelor’s degree. This makes them the best-educated generation in history.
